What you'll learn in The Mechanics of Venture Capital course at Middlesex University
- The principles of venture capital, how they have developed among a diverse range of participants, with both for-profit and not-for profit primary objectives
- The importance of the finance lifecycle in influencing the nature and substance of venture capital activity
- The analytical frameworks used by leading venture capitalists to assess new venture opportunities
- The principles of how to manage a venture capital investment to create value for a potentially successful exit
- The structuring (and restructuring) of venture capital investments, and the range of financial instruments that can be used to fund them
- The importance of thorough risk analysis, comprehensive due diligence, and implementation skills in achieving a potentially successful exit
Postgraduate certificate option
You have the option to receive a postgraduate certificate validated by Middlesex University Business School.
You will need to submit an additional marked assignment of 5000 words, based on a continuing case study that runs throughout the duration of the course.Programme Structure
Modules include:
- General principles and the valuation of venture capital companies
- Practical considerations in the valuation and deal structuring of venture capital investments
- Deriving value from venture capital investments
- Structuring and restructuring venture capital investments
- Approval process, execution and legal documentation
- Managing and realising venture capital investments
